Maharashtra: Worker injured after metal piece falls from under construction bridge in Thane

An 18-year-old worker was injured after a part of a metal railing of an under-construction bridge fell on him in Maharashtra's Thane district, a civic official said.

The bridge is being built at Kahrigaon toll post on Mumbai-Nashik highway and the incident took place at 3pm, said Thane Municipal Corporation's regional disaster management cell chief Avinash Sawant said.

The teen, identified as Deepak Brijia, is part of a contracting firm building the bridge. He is undergoing treatment at Kalwa civic hospital, he said.
